Gary L. Hanson, 63

Funeral services were held on Friday, June 4, 2004 for Gary L. Hanson at the Almlie Funeral Home in Tracy, MN. Pastor Homer Dobson officiated. Organist was Richard Stelter.

Honorary casket bearers were Zachary Hanson, Jasmine Hanson, Dominic Hanson, Bob Steece, Trent Mattison, Taylor Mattison, Nathan Mattison, Ashley Yates, Crystal Yates, Desiree Gohr and Brandon Gohr.

Gary Lee Hanson was born April 5, 1941 to Roy and Hazel (Wendorff) Hanson in Tracy, Lyon County, MN. He was baptized and confirmed in the Lutheran faith and attended Tracy Public Schools graduating in 1959 from Tracy High School.

In March of 1961 Gary joined the U.S. Army and did a tour in Germany. He was honorably discharged in 1967.

On April 11, 1981 Gary married Kathy Winter at the Church of Christ in Tracy where the couple made their home. Gary was employed as an installer for AT&T for 25 years and also worked for Minntronix Inc. for 8 years.

Gary was a member of the Tracy Eagles and the Tracy American Legion. He enjoyed fishing, camping and watching and listening to football, baseball, hockey, basketball and Nascar racing.

On Sunday, May 30, 2004 Gary died at the Tracy Nursing Home at the age of 63.

He is survived by his wife, Kathy; one son, Matthew of Belgrade, MN; three daughters, Joy Yates of Tracy, MN, Ronda Mattison of Lucan, MN and Angela (Brian) Gohr of Boyd, MN; 10 grandchildren; one brother, Robert of Monticello, MN and one sister, Janet (Les) Engler of Dundee, MN, many nieces, nephews and cousins.

Preceding him in death are his parents, infant brother, Ricky and sister-in-law Karen Hanson.

Interment was in the Tracy City Cemetery with the Almlie Funeral Home of Tracy handling the arrangements.

Clara Salsberry, 85

Mass of Resurrection was held on Monday, June 7, 2004 for Clara A. Salsberry, age 85, of Mesa, AZ, originally of Tracy, MN. Clara passed away on Friday, June 4, 2004.

She is survived by children, Richard L. Rauenhorst, (Mimi), Connie L. Nesdahl (Myron), and Carrie B. Rooks (Gary); their father Richard V. Rauenhorst; seven grandchildren; eight great-grandchildren; sister, Margaret Smith (Dick), numerous nieces, nephews and friends.

The Washburn-McReavy Seman Chapel of Coon Rapids handled the arrangements.

Geraldine Verdeck, 59

Geraldine F. Verdeck, age 59, of Hutchinson, Minnesota passed away Thursday, May 27, 2004, at the Hutchinson Community Hospital in Hutchinson, Minnesota. Funeral Services were held 11:00 A.M. Wednesday, June 2, 2004, at Bethlehem United Methodist Church in Hutchinson, Minnesota, with interment in Oakland Cemetery in Hutchinson, Minnesota. Pastor Greg Nelson officiated. Organist was Joyce Piehl with Randy Wilson as soloist.

Casket Bearers: Jay Landreville, Dru Larson, Brent Larson, Steve Hillesheim, Pat Reynolds and Warren Kelm

Geraldine Frances Verdeck was born on October 31, 1944, in Tracy, Minnesota. She was the daughter of Clarence and Frances (Morgan) Larson. Gerry was baptized as an infant, and was later confirmed in her faith as a youth at United Methodist Church in Tracy, Minnesota. She received her education in Tracy, Minnesota and was a graduate of the Tracy High School Class of 1962. Gerry worked at various jobs until her marriage.

Gerry was united in marriage to Duane Verdeck on May 27, 1972, at United Methodist Church in Tracy, Minnesota. This marriage was blessed with 2 children. Gerry and Duane resided in Sleepy Eye, Minnesota until 1981, when they moved to Hutchinson, Minnesota. They shared 32 years of marriage.

Gerry was a member of Bethlehem United Methodist Church in Hutchinson, Minnesota. She was a homemaker and a loving mother, who made her family her first priority. Gerry was a people person, who enjoyed visiting with friends and family. She also enjoyed spending time at the Lamplighter II in Hutchinson. Gerry loved spending weekends at the lake, going boating and waterskiing. In her younger years, Gerry loved to ride her horse, "Pal". She especially enjoyed spending time with her granddaughter, Morgan.

Gerry lost her battle with cancer on May 27, 2004, at the Hutchinson Community Hospital in Hutchinson, Minnesota at the age of 59 years.

Gerry is survived by her husband, Duane Verdeck of Hutchinson, MN; Children, Ryan Verdeck and his wife, Penny of Glencoe, MN, Kari Verdeck and her fiance, Shane Meek of Clear Lake, MN; grandchild, Morgan Verdeck; future step-grandchild, Morgan Meek; nieces, nephews, and many other relatives and friends.

Gerry is preceded in death by her Parents, Clarence and Frances Larson, brother, James Larson and aunts and uncles.

Arrangements by Dobratz-Hantge Funeral Chapel in Hutchinson.
